Objectives:1).To evaluate the changes of ocular high-order aberrations(HOAs)in cataract during a continuouse period of 10 seconds after blinking.2).To evaluate the changes of symptoms,signs and ocular high-order aberrations(HOAs)in cataract during a continuouse period of 10 seco nds after blinking when post of phacoemulsification.Methods: 50 catracts with dry eye and 50 catracts without dry eye were included.Before surgery,total ocular aberration,spherical aberration,coma aberration,trefiol aberration,terafiol aberration and their prog ressive indices of aberrations were examined during a continuouse period of 10 seconds after blinking in use of KR-1W(Topcon Japan).Among cat racts without dry eye,ocular surface disease index,break-up time,fluore scent,shirmer I test,total ocular aberration,spherical aberration,coma aberration,trefiol aberration,terafiol aberration and their progressive indices of aberration during a continuouse period of 10 seconds after blinking were tested before surgery,the first week and the first month after operation.Results:1).During the continuouse period of 10 seconds after blinking,there are no difference in the total ocular aberration,spherical aberration,coma aberration,trefiol aberration,terafiol aberration in both groups.2).During the continuouse period of 10 seconds after blinking,there are no difference in total corneal aberration,spherical aberration,coma aberration,trefiol aberration,terafiol aberrationand their progressive indices of aberrations in controls.In dry eye group,however,the minimum and maximum of total difference between preoperation and the first month after the operation.Conclusions:1).During the continuous measurement,there are no difference in the total ocular aberration,spherical aberration,coma aberration,trefiol aberration,terafiol aberration in both groups before the operation.In dry eye group,however,total cornealaberration begins to improve significantly since the sixth-second.2).At the first week post the operation,SIT and FL scores the highest value,meanwhile BUT scores the lowest value significantly.3).At the first week post the operation,ocular aberration begins to improve significantly since the seventh-second,Meanwhile the corneal total aberration begins to improve significantly since the sixth second;At the first month post the operation,both ocular aber ration and corneal total aberration improve significantly since the eighth second.4).The progressive indices of total ocular and corneal aberration peaks the highest values at the first week post the operation.However,There is no difference between preoperation and the first month after the operation.
